Easy methods to Negotiate the Price When Buying an Apartment

Buying an apartment is among the most significant financial decisions many individuals make. The listed worth of a property is rarely the final quantity paid, which means negotiation can play an important function in securing a greater deal. Learning learn how to negotiate the worth when shopping for an apartment might help you save hundreds and make sure you buy the property at a fair market value.

Research the Local Real Estate Market

Preparation is the foundation of successful negotiation. Before making an offer, analyze the local real estate market to understand the typical value range for similar apartments in the same area. Look at recently sold properties, average value per square meter, and how long apartments normally stay on the market.

When you could have solid market data, you acquire leverage in discussions with the seller. If similar apartments have sold for less than the asking worth, you should use that information to justify your offer.

Understand the Seller’s Motivation

One of the most efficient negotiation strategies is understanding why the seller is selling. Some owners have to sell quickly because of relocation, financial reasons, or personal circumstances. Others may not be in a hurry and are willing to wait for the highest offer.

If the seller desires a quick sale, you could have more negotiating power. In these cases, providing a slightly lower worth but promising a faster closing process may be attractive to the seller.

Inspect the Apartment Carefully

A thorough inspection can reveal points that justify negotiating the price. Look for structural problems, outdated electrical systems, plumbing points, or mandatory renovations.

If the inspection reveals repairs that need to be addressed, you’ll be able to request a worth reduction or ask the seller to fix the problems before finalizing the deal. Documenting these problems with estimates from contractors strengthens your position during negotiations.

Start With a Reasonable Provide

Many buyers imagine they need to start with a particularly low supply, however this approach can generally damage negotiations. A more efficient strategy is presenting a reasonable provide supported by market data and property conditions.

A well-researched offer shows the seller that you are critical and informed. Sellers are often more willing to negotiate with buyers who present logical arguments reasonably than unrealistic bids.

Use Timing to Your Advantage

Timing can affect negotiation success. Apartments which were listed for a long time might point out that the property is overpriced or that the seller is struggling to find buyers. In these situations, sellers are often more open to lowering the price.

Seasonal trends also can impact negotiations. In slower real estate seasons, sellers could also be more flexible because there are fewer active buyers.

Be Prepared to Walk Away

Confidence throughout negotiation is essential. If the seller refuses to move on worth and the apartment does not meet your budget or expectations, be ready to walk away. This mindset prevents emotional choice making and protects you from overpaying.

Sometimes, the willingness to walk away encourages sellers to reconsider their position and settle for a lower offer.

Work With an Experienced Real Estate Agent

A skilled real estate agent could be extremely valuable during negotiations. Agents understand pricing strategies, local market conditions, and common negotiation tactics utilized by sellers.

They will communicate with the seller on your behalf, current your offer professionally, and make it easier to navigate counteroffers. Their expertise can improve the chances of reaching a favorable agreement.

Negotiate More Than Just the Price

Price shouldn’t be the only negotiable element in a property purchase. Buyers can even negotiate closing costs, included appliances, furniture, or repair responsibilities. Typically these additional benefits can save you cash even if the acquisition worth remains close to the unique listing.

Focusing on the general value of the deal reasonably than just the price can lead to a more satisfying outcome.

Keep Calm and Professional

Negotiations work finest when both parties remain calm and respectful. Emotional reactions or aggressive ways can break down communication and cause offers to fall apart.

Approach the process with persistence, clear reasoning, and a willingness to find widespread ground. A balanced negotiation strategy increases the likelihood of reaching an agreement that benefits each purchaser and seller.
